Description of Ableconn Raspberry Pi USB πŸ“ to mSATA Converter Stackable Expansion Board

Connect Raspberry Pi USB to mSATA SSD. Supports SATA III, SATA II and SATA I mSATA SSD. Compliant with Serial ATA Specification Revision 2.6. Supports Serial ATA transfer rate of 6.0 Gbps. Includes Multi-Pi mounting accessory of standoff, nuts, and screws. Support both USB micro-B connector and USB 5-Pin Pin header on board for Pi connection. Jumper selection either power wafer of external 5V sufficient power or 5V USB bus power to PCBA & mSATA SSD. CE, FCC, and Fully RoHS compliant. High quality product. Made in Taiwan.

Great Raspberry Pi Accessory

Based on my observations, this expansion board is a great addition to any Raspberry Pi project. It allows for easy connection to mSATA drives, expanding the storage capabilities of the Pi. The board is also stackable, saving space on the Pi's GPIO pins. The only downside is that it requires additional power, but this is to be expected with any USB-to-mSATA converter. Overall, a fantastic accessory for anyone looking to expand their Pi's storage options.
